= Summary of MDdeeptest_pixrej_20140403 = [[PageOutline]] (back to [wiki:MediumDeepFields] summary) For a while it has been bothersome to find junk in the MD stacks through just simple visual inspection as would not be expected in N=60 (refstack) and definitely not for N>>60 (deepstack), and they can also come and go depending on the inputs used. This seems to be at least configs needing tuning, at worst code bugs. A related issue also to be addressed is the ratty edge of the MD stacks due to poorer edge chips and smaller number of input pixels. Possible alternatives for a solution are * hard cut by radius field by field and filter -- * combine MD+3PI to help improve by including better 3PI pixels -- * only include pixel if N input > some minimum, similar to the SAFE (N=2) option but with a larger N minimum -- * any others options? ---- = Example Junk and Bugs = Large regions of high level, bad pixels (s065i -- diffract spike chunks [1129,4256], the moth []) -- bug || img || mk || wt || num || exp || expwt || [[Image(md04s065i_stackjunk_1_cut2009_ds9.jpg,600px)]] [[Image(md04s065i_stackjunk_2_cut2009_ds9.jpg,600px)]] * due to NAN/0 bug from unprotected denominator being 0, setting mean and sigma to NAN (then all inputs used...) Excess hot pixels/CR-like (s065i [4099,4651],[4752,4853]) -- bug || img || [[Image(md04s065i_stackjunk_crlike_1_ds9.jpg,300px)]] [[Image(md04s065i_stackjunk_crlike_2_ds9.jpg,300px)]] * due to bug shown after NAN/0 bug fixed, sigma sometimes being set to a negative value resulting in final mean and sigma going NAN (then all inputs used...) Config params that impact the pixel rejection {{{ COMBINE.ITER F32 0.5 # Number of rejection iterations per input COMBINE.REJ F32 3.5 # Rejection threshold in combination (sigma) COMBINE.SYS F32 0.1 # Relative systematic error in combination COMBINE.DISCARD F32 0.2 # Discard fraction for Olympic weighted mean MASK.VAL STR MASK.VALUE,CONV.BAD,GHOST # Mask value of input bad pixels MASK.SUSPECT STR SUSPECT,BURNTOOL,SPIKE,STREAK,STARCORE,CONV.POOR # Mask value of suspect pixels MASK.BAD STR BLANK # Mask value to give bad pixels MASK.POOR STR CONV.POOR # Mask value to give poor pixels POOR.FRACTION F32 0.25 # Maximum fraction of bad variance for poor pixels THRESHOLD.MASK F32 0.5 # Threshold for mask deconvolution (0..1) IMAGE.REJ F32 0.1 # Rejected pixel fraction threshold for rejecting entire image VARIANCE BOOL TRUE # Use variance in rejection? SAFE BOOL TRUE # Play safe when combining small number of values? -- NINMIN -- some Nin minimum pixel threshold }}}
